一个新的数据集,DeepPulmoTB和一个深度学习模型,DeepPulmoTBNet,被开发用于改进使用CT扫描进行结核病 (TB) 的计算机辅助诊断 (CAD). 这项工作解决了注释数据的局限性,以开发有效的结核病诊断工具.

Medical management of tuberculosis (TB) patients involves a comprehensive approach that includes diagnosis, treatment, and monitoring. The specific strategies can vary depending on the type of tuberculosis (latent or active), the patient's overall health status, and other considerations.

Tuberculosis, or TB, is a bacterial infectious disease caused by Mycobacterium tuberculosis. While its primary impact is on the lungs, leading to pulmonary tuberculosis, it can also affect various other organs, a condition referred to as extrapulmonary tuberculosis.
